China
Nearest city: Kumul, China (131.1km away)
Nearest city: Mulanay, Philippines (5.0km away)
Nearest city: Bānkura, India (43.9km away)
Nearest city: Baripāda, India (24.5km away)
Nearest city: Mandalgovĭ, Mongolia (46.4km away)
Nearest city: Beipiao, China (115.2km away)
Nearest city: Gotō, Japan (1.6km away)
Nearest city: Dumra, India (4.9km away)
Nearest city: Kumul, China (68.6km away)
Nearest city: Muzaffarpur, India (14.3km away)
Nearest city: Linxi, China (134.9km away)
Nearest city: Muzaffarpur, India (8.7km away)
Nearest city: Patāmundai, India (18.3km away)
Nearest city: Chhapra Bahās, India (2.7km away)
Nearest city: Numancia, Philippines (5.1km away)
Nearest city: Baruun-Urt, Mongolia (1.9km away)
Nearest city: Sherghāti, India (4.1km away)
Nearest city: Mositai, China (129.0km away)
Nearest city: Altay, Mongolia (180.0km away)
Nearest city: Shiroishi, Japan (5.3km away)